The Snellen chart serves as a portable tool to quickly assess monocular and binocular visual acuity.... The Snellen chart uses a geometric scale to measure visual acuity, with normal vision at a distance being set at 20/20. A standard Snellen eye chart is 22 inches wide by 11 inches tall. The numerator represents the distance that the patient is standing from the chart(in feet), while the denominator represents the distance from which a person with perfect eyesight is still able to read the smallest line that the patient can clearly visualize. 1, record 1, English, - Snellen%20eye%20chart

Record number: 21, Textual support number: 1 DEF
The nautical measure of speed, one knot being a speed of one nautical mile (6,080 feet) per hour. 3, record 21, English, - knot
Record number: 21, Textual support number: 1 OBS
One knot equals about 1 1/7 statute miles per hour. 4, record 21, English, - knot
Record number: 21, Textual support number: 2 OBS
The term comes from the knots on the line of a chip log which were spaced at a distance of 47 feet 3 inches. The number of these knots which ran out while a 28-second sand-glass emptied itself gave the speed of the ship in nautical miles per hour. As a measure of speed the term is always knots, and never knots an hour. 3, record 21, English, - knot

Record 37, Textual support, English
Record number: 37, Textual support number: 1 DEF
A measure of cervical spine flexion. The patient is instructed to nod the head forward bringing the chin down, and then instructed to touch the chin to the breast bone. The mouth must be closed during these measurements. Normal response is to touch the sternum with the chin. If the patient is unable to do this, the distance between the sternum and the chin should be measured in centimeters to the nearest 0. 1 cm. Rheumatic diseases limiting the range of cervical flexion include : degenerative spondylosis, ankylosing spondylitis, rheumatoid arthritis, juvenile rheumatoid arthritis, and Forestiers's disease. 2, record 37, English, - chin%20to%20chest%20distance
Record number: 37, Textual support number: 1 OBS
The distance may also be measured with the head in extension. Normal distance is 14 cm. 3, record 37, English, - chin%20to%20chest%20distance

Record 39, Textual support, English
Record number: 39, Textual support number: 1 DEF
A measure of anterior flexion of the lumbar spine. With the patient standing erect, a mark is placed on the skin overlying the lumbosacral junction, that is, at an imaginary line joining the dimples of Venus(posterior, superior iliac spines). A second mark is placed 10 cm above the first. The patient then is asked to bend forward as if to touch his/her toes. With the spine in the fullest flexion, distance between the two marks is measured; it should exceed 15 cm in normal individuals. The measurement declines with progressive loss of spinal motion as seen in ankylosing spondylitis, degenerative disc disease, degenerative joint disease, and with aging. 2, record 39, English, - Schober%20test
Record number: 39, Textual support number: 1 OBS
The term "Schober test" applies primarily to the measurement of lumbar spine mobility. The test, however, is sometimes used to measure thoracic spine mobility. In this case, the measurement takes place between T1 and T12, which is approximately 30 cm. On maximum flexion, the distance should normally increase to 33-34 cm. 3, record 39, English, - Schober%20test

Record number: 59, Textual support number: 1 CONT
K. Kulbisky informed County Council that he had received a letter dated November 14, 2000 requesting that the County erect Correction Line signs on Highway 36, on the north and south sides of the Correction Line. 1, record 59, English, - Correction%20Line
Record number: 59,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Correction Lines.... the meridians are converging lines that meet at the poles. Like the meridians, the range lines also converge as the run north from the 49th parallel. As a result, the top or northern border of any town ship must measure slightly less in distance than its base or southern border.... This, of course, was a situation that the surveyors wanted to avoid, since the whole intent of the grid system was to create parcels of land of approximately the same size. To reduce distortion caused by the converging range lines, the surveyors used the following method. The second township line north of the 49th parallel and every fourth township line thereafter were established as correction line. At each correction line, the range line is displaced a certain distance. This jog, as it is called, in effect increases the area of the townships north of each correction line, thereby compensating somewhat for the convergence. The jogs in the range lines west of any meridian are accumulative. That is, if you follow a correction line west from any meridian, you will find that the jogs you first encounter are very small. The jogs increase as you move west from range line to range line. 3, record 59, English, - Correction%20Line

Record number: 63, Textual support number: 1 DEF
One method used to measure ammunition and/or firearm consistency/precision(the ability to group). After determination of the mean point of impact of the group, the distance from this point to the centre of each impact is measured and recorded. The sum of these measurements divided by the number of impacts of the group is the Mean Radial Deviation(MRD). 1, record 63, English, - mean%20radial%20deviation
